> > > There appears to be so many arguments to `make` when compiling
> > > applications fro the ports tree.
> > > What beats me is where they are documented ;)
> >
> > /etc/make.conf?
>
> Try /usr/ports/KNOBS for the most common ones, and the Makefile of each
> port for specific ones.
